European indices look for a bounce back in the final stretch of the week

  • A positive open but still subject to developments in the Middle East
  • Eurostoxx +0.8%
  • Germany DAX +0.8%
  • France CAC 40 +0.6%
  • UK FTSE +0.4%
  • Spain IBEX +0.6%
  • Italy FTSE MIB +0.6%

This of course comes after three straight days of declines, so this is more about salvaging something at the very least towards the end of the week. As things stand, overall risk sentiment remains more tentative at best with S&P 500 futures down 0.2%. With little else on the agenda, all eyes are staying on the developments in the Middle East and whether the US will get involved in the Iran-Israel conflict.
